Paulina Porizkova Undergoing Double Hip Replacement Due to Congenital Hip Dysplasia

The supermodel's condition has led to severe 'bone on bone' wear, necessitating simultaneous replacement of both hips.

  • Supermodel Paulina Porizkova is undergoing a double hip replacement surgery due to congenital hip dysplasia, a condition she was born with that has worn out the cartilage in her hips.
  • Porizkova revealed that the condition of her hips is so severe that doctors recoiled at her x-rays, noting that it was 'bone on bone'.
  • Due to the severity of her condition, Porizkova is having both hips replaced at the same time, as doing one at a time would impede healing and mobility.
  • Porizkova expressed gratitude that her condition is fixable and shared that she has a strong support system, including her boyfriend Jeff Greenstein, her family, and friends.
  • Prior to her surgery, Porizkova enjoyed a vacation, which she referred to as her 'last vacation with old hips'.
